Compare all specifications:
1953 Ferrari 553 F2 | 1980 Ferrari Mondial | |
Make | Ferrari | Ferrari |
Model | 553 F2 | Mondial |
Year Released | 1953 | 1980 |
Engine Size | 1995 cc | 2927 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 8 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| V |
Horse Power | 177 HP | 214 HP |
Engine RPM | 7200 RPM | 6600 RPM |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Vehicle Weight | 590 kg | 1400 kg |
Vehicle Length | 3990 mm | 4650 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1430 mm | 1800 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1030 mm | 1270 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2170 mm | 2710 mm |
